Convenience

A washer dryer combination is an ideal laundry solution for homes that have limited space. These all-in-one units can wash and dry your clothes in one go which is perfect for small households with limited time and energy. They are more expensive, but they are less than standalone washers or tumble dryers. The cost of the extra equipment must be considered against the benefits of having a machine that can save you money when you go to the laundromat.

A combo unit occupies half as much space as two appliances of the same size, which is a big benefit for those who live in smaller homes and apartments. They are also easier and more convenient to connect, and can be used even in rooms that have no venting options. However, some combos are limited in capacity, have long drying times and lower efficiency ratings (with the exception of heat pumps). These disadvantages should be weighed before making a purchase.

Another benefit of a washer dryer combination is that it can be programmed to automatically start drying after the washing cycle is finished. This will eliminate the need to manually switching between machines which can be an issue if you fail to remember. Since they have to allow air flow through the drum to dry the clothes, washer dryer combos have lower drying capacity than standalone tumble dryers. They can only dry between 1/2 to 3/4 of their maximum capacity. However, the majority of units come with a drying cycle which can be used on its own of the wash cycle.

Most combos require a venting system for operation. Some homeowners find it inconvenient to put vented combo units in an area with ductwork. Additionally, they can be noisy and take up a lot of floor space. Non-vented combo units on the other hand can be operated in a room without vents and are quieter than those with vented units.

A combo washer and dryer is a fantastic option for busy homeowners and apartment tenants who want the convenience of washing and drying their clothes in the same appliance. It's important to note that this appliance isn't made for heavy-duty washing or drying. If you have a big family or you do a lot of laundry, it might be better to use separate dryer and washer.

Reliability

One of the most important considerations when choosing a washer-dryer combination is its reliability. This is especially important if you are looking for an appliance that can be positioned in a tiny space or apartment. In the past, washer and dryer combos were not the most reliable laundry appliances, however they have been advancing in line with standalone washing machines in recent years. They have more complicated machinery parts than standalone machines which means there is a greater risk that something will go haywire. This is why it's an excellent idea to read reviews about washer dryer combos before buying.

Many people find washer and tumble dryer combos more practical than separate laundry appliances. They are smaller within your home and are usually cheaper than standalone models. They are generally easy to use and consume less energy. In addition, many washer dryer combos include a delay timer that makes it simple to start the wash at night or even before going to work.

Apart from being convenient in their use, washer dryer combos are also able to take care of your clothes. Washer dryer combinations are gentler on your clothes than top-loading machines that use vertical shafts for lifting and lowering your clothes during the washing cycle. This means that your clothes will last longer and remain in better condition.

Cost

The washer dryer combo saves space and can be used when there isn't enough space for two separate appliances. This is a great choice for smaller homes, condos and apartments. It is also convenient for people with mobility problems. The only drawback is that it takes longer to dry laundry than standalone machines. Moreover, there is also the possibility that it might not have enough capacity to handle larger loads. Based on your personal preferences you need to weigh the advantages and disadvantages of this appliance.

Washer dryer combos are designed to fit in small spaces, so they usually have less capacity than standalone washers and tumble dryers. They are ideal for smaller homes or vacation homes because of their compact size, but may not be suitable to large families that have high-performance laundry needs. They also use less energy than separate dryer and washer units.

If you're in search of a washer-dryer combo ensure that it comes with an ENERGY Label called STAR. These models use 35 percent less water and 25 percent less energy than standard models. The average family ishes 300 loads every year which means that the savings can add up. You can also cut costs on your utility bills if you use a heat-pump dryer that has sensors to determine when the load has dried.
